A research firm has been contracted to estimate the mean weekly family expenditure on clothes. He believes that the standard deviation of the weekly expenditure is 125 . Determine with 99 confidence the number of families that must be sampled to estimate the mean weekly family expenditure on clothes to within 15.

Answer to Question 1

n = 463 (using z = 2.58)
